Why Timely Medication Delivery Matters for Patient Care

Healthcare facilities depend on a reliable supply of medications to maintain safe, steady treatment routines. Residents in assisted living centers, nursing homes, mental health facilities, and hospice care programs rely on consistent access to prescribed treatments. A dependable senior care pharmacy supports healthcare teams by providing organized medication supply and dependable delivery schedules. When medications arrive on time, caregivers can maintain treatment routines without disruption, allowing residents to receive proper care and support.

  • Supporting Stable Treatment Schedules

    Residents in long-term care settings often receive multiple prescriptions. A long-term care pharmacy organizes medications through specialized packaging systems that simplify administration. Tools such as medication packaging systems sort medications by date and time, making it easier for staff to follow the correct schedule. Clear labeling and organized packaging reduce the chance of missed doses or incorrect administration. These systems save caregivers time and create a safer routine for residents who rely on consistent treatment.

  • Reliable Medication Delivery Services

    Residents in long-term care environments follow detailed treatment plans created by physicians. Timely medication delivery helps staff maintain these routines each day. Facilities working with an assisted living pharmacy receive prescriptions prepared and delivered according to the needs of their residents. Access to a reliable nursing home pharmacy helps caregivers administer medications without delays. Clear medication organization allows staff to focus on resident care rather than searching for missing prescriptions.

  • Improving Medication Safety

    Medication safety extends beyond dispensing. Pharmacy consulting services provide professional guidance for medication reviews, therapy monitoring, and compliance with healthcare regulations. Pharmacists work closely with nurses and physicians to review prescriptions and identify potential concerns. This collaboration improves medication safety and supports better outcomes for residents receiving long-term treatment

  • Supporting Healthcare Staff Workflow

    Healthcare staff manage many daily responsibilities, including medication administration, documentation, and patient monitoring. Reliable pharmacy coordination makes these responsibilities easier to manage. Access to healthcare pharmacy support allows staff to maintain medication schedules without unnecessary interruptions. Organized prescription coordination services help facilities efficiently manage multiple prescriptions. With dependable pharmacy assistance, caregivers can focus more attention on residents and their well-being.

  • Strengthening Trust for Residents and Families

    Families expect safe and dependable care when loved ones live in healthcare facilities. Reliable pharmacy coordination supports that trust. Residents receive treatments on schedule, caregivers maintain clear routines, and facilities uphold high care standards. Consistent pharmacy service supports a stable environment where both residents and healthcare teams feel confident in daily care operations.
